What causes drywall tape bubbles in Washington?

Drywall tape bubbles in Washington often form due to uneven joint compound application, which traps air beneath the tape. The state's dry summers can also accelerate drying, potentially leading to bubbles if compound is not applied consistently. Proper technique is essential for a smooth finish.
